By Haruna Abubakar Bebeji

Over one thousand intending pilgrims from Jigawa State have completed the payment of this year’s Hajj fares.

There has been concerns over the ability of some intending pilgrims to complete the Hajj fares ever since the incremental disclosure of the fares by the National Hajj Commission of Nigeria, NAHCON.

But the public relation officer of the State Pilgrims Welfare Board, Ibrahim Hashimu Kanya made this known to DAILY NIGERIAN reporter.

He said with the extension of the payment period, some intending pilgrims have now completed the payment of their Hajj fares within the stipulated period.

Mr Kanya said the board has begun the process of visa application to pilgrims that completed their payment. He said some passport have been taken to the visa office for processing.

According to him the daily seminar for the pilgrims is in progress to enable them have knowledge of how to perform a hitch-free Hajj operation.

Mr Kanya, who did not specify whether the figure represents the total number of the state’s intending pilgrims or now, however, said preparation for this year’s hajj exercise in the state has reached an advanced stage.
